How to Fill Out Taxonomy Codes:

01
Start by obtaining the necessary information: Before filling out taxonomy codes, gather all the relevant information that you will need. This includes the healthcare provider's specialty, sub-specialty, practice setting, and any additional qualifications or certifications.
02
Understand the structure of the taxonomy code system: The taxonomy code system is a hierarchical classification system used to categorize healthcare providers. It consists of a series of codes that represent specific specialties, sub-specialties, and practice settings within the healthcare industry. Familiarize yourself with the different levels and categories of taxonomy codes to ensure accurate selection.
03
Consult the National Uniform Claim Committee (NUCC) website: The NUCC website provides a comprehensive list of taxonomy codes along with their descriptions. Use this as a reference guide to find the appropriate code that matches the healthcare provider's specialty and practice setting.
04
Determine the most appropriate taxonomy code: Based on the information gathered, select the taxonomy code that best describes the healthcare provider's specialty and practice. Ensure that the selected code accurately reflects their services and expertise.
05
Fill out the necessary forms: When filling out any relevant forms, such as insurance claim forms or enrollment applications, input the chosen taxonomy code in the designated field. Double-check for accuracy and completeness before submitting the forms.

Who Needs Taxonomy Codes:

01
Healthcare Providers: Healthcare providers, including physicians, nurse practitioners, therapists, and other allied healthcare professionals, are required to have a taxonomy code. It helps in identifying and categorizing their specific area of expertise and practice.
02
Health Insurance Companies: Taxonomy codes are crucial for health insurance companies to process claims accurately and efficiently. By using taxonomy codes, insurance companies can determine the appropriate level of coverage and reimbursement for specific healthcare services.
03
Government Agencies: Taxonomy codes are used by government agencies, such as Medicare and Medicaid, to ensure accurate and efficient claims processing. These codes help in determining eligibility, reimbursement rates, and tracking healthcare provider activities.
04
Healthcare Organizations: Healthcare organizations, including hospitals, clinics, and medical groups, utilize taxonomy codes to manage and organize their provider network. It enables them to categorize and search for specific specialties or expertise when referring patients or assigning healthcare providers to different departments.
05
Researchers and Data Analysts: Taxonomy codes are also valuable for researchers and data analysts working in the healthcare field. These codes help in accurately classifying and analyzing healthcare provider data, enabling research studies, statistical analysis, and monitoring trends in healthcare delivery.
By accurately filling out taxonomy codes and ensuring their correct usage, it becomes easier for various stakeholders in the healthcare industry to effectively communicate, process claims, provide appropriate reimbursement, and categorize healthcare services.
